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 3,847 with 1,758 female students and 2,089 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California Institute of Technology has the most enrolled students of 2,401, while Church Divinity School of the Pacific has the least number of students of 64 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 2,188 with 1,118 female students and 1,070 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Whittier College has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 1,131, while Epic Bible College & Graduate School has the least number of undergraduate students of 75.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 1,659 with 640 female students and 1,019 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California Institute of Technology has the most enrolled graduate students of 1,419, while Epic Bible College & Graduate School has the least number of graduate students of 39.
